The Avoid the 23 San Mateo County DUI Task Force is cracking down on Drunk Drivers this Winter.

Drive sober or get pulled over!

This holiday season, the Police, Sheriff and CHP will be out in force cracking down on drunk drivers throughout the region with aggressive Drive Sober or Get Pulled Over enforcement. From Dec. 13, 2013, to Jan. 1, 2014, state and local law enforcement will be helping to keep roads safe for holiday travelers by watching for drunk drivers.

The Avoid the 23 DUI Task Force will be aggressively looking for drunk drivers this holiday season with plans in place for two DUI/Driver’s License Checkpoints, a Multi-Agency Strike Team, twelve local roving DUI Saturation Patrols and a DUI Warrant/Probation Sweep.

Remember, it is never safe to drink and drive: Drive Sober or Get Pulled Over.

The Avoid the 23 DUI Task Force funding is provided by a grant from the California Office of Traffic Safety, through the National Highway Traffic Safety Administration that reminds everyone: Report Drunk Drivers! Call 9-1-1.
